Paid at launch, artificial intelligence of the application makes it easier to readjust photos and videos. In fact, it carries countless image editing featuresto meet user needs. Indeed, it offers the possibility of moving elements anywhere on the photos, changing their colorimetry and much more.

Good news, this is still relevant, but a change is coming to Google Photo. A new feature that you might like, because from now on, all these options will be available for free. Indeed, the American web giant wants to offer these advantages to more users around the world without breaking the bank!

According to 9to5Google, this AI option, in the deployment phase, will concern all smartphones, starting with the Google Pixel and the Samsung. It should be noted that even the iPhone will be able to enjoy it in the coming days.

First of all, you need to know that you will be able to carry out a maximum of ten backups per month . Beyond that, you will have to pay a subscription.

Furthermore, even if free access to this functionality is open to everyone, certain conditions must be respected. Indeed, it is important to have a model under Android 8 or iOS 15 at least. Also, it is essential that the latter works on 64 bitand that he has 4 GB of RAM. In other words, almost all current smartphones will be able to benefit from the “ magic retouch” of Google Photo.

To try this option, simply select a photo on the app, then tap “To modify“. Then, you must press the colored button at the bottom left, then “Try now“. From there you will either opt forediting with fingersor for the options proposed bythe magic wand. Finally, you can adjust them to your sauce!
